UPDATE - Turkey: 38 arrested over deadly attack on aid workers

Suspects arrested following terror attack that killed 2 social workers in eastern Van province

VAN, Turkey (AA) – Turkish security units on Friday arrested at least 38 suspects over alleged links to Thursday's deadly terror attack in the eastern province of Van.

The provincial governor's office in a statement said among the suspects were some officials from the opposition Peoples’ Democratic Party (HDP).

HDP's Ozalp district mayor and five other local officials were arrested over their suspected links to the deadly attack.

Two social workers delivering aid amid the coronavirus outbreak were killed in a terror attack on Thursday.

The victims were in Ozalp district when gunmen opened fire with rifles, also wounding a bystander.

According to the provincial governor's office, the vehicle carrying the assailants fled the scene.

An extensive security operation was launched in the region to capture the assailants shortly after the incident, said the communique.

The statement also noted that a number of raids were conducted at addresses in the district center and surrounding areas by the security teams and arrested 38 suspects over their alleged links to the incident.

"As the interrogation of suspects continues, security teams are conducting operations with no letup," the statement added.

In a statement on Thursday, the National Defense Ministry slammed the YPG/PKK terror group for the "treacherous" attack.

In its more than 30-year terror campaign against Turkey, the PKK --listed as a terrorist organization by Turkey, the US and European Union -- has been responsible for the deaths of 40,000 people, including women, children, and infants. The YPG is the PKK’s Syrian branch.
